[−][src]Struct google_calendar3::EventMethods
A builder providing access to all methods supported on event resources.
It is not used directly, but through the CalendarHub
hub.
Example
Instantiate a resource builder
extern crate hyper; extern crate hyper_rustls; extern crate yup_oauth2 as oauth2; extern crate google_calendar3 as calendar3; use std::default::Default; use oauth2::{Authenticator, DefaultAuthenticatorDelegate, ApplicationSecret, MemoryStorage}; use calendar3::CalendarHub; let secret: ApplicationSecret = Default::default(); let auth = Authenticator::new(&secret, DefaultAuthenticatorDelegate, hyper::Client::with_connector(hyper::net::HttpsConnector::new(hyper_rustls::TlsClient::new())), <MemoryStorage as Default>::default(), None); let mut hub = CalendarHub::new(hyper::Client::with_connector(hyper::net::HttpsConnector::new(hyper_rustls::TlsClient::new())), auth); // Usually you wouldn't bind this to a variable, but keep calling *CallBuilders* // like `delete(...)`, `get(...)`, `import(...)`, `insert(...)`, `instances(...)`, `list(...)`, `move_(...)`, `patch(...)`, `quick_add(...)`, `update(...)` and `watch(...)` // to build up your call. let rb = hub.events();
